Paris (CDG) to Momeik Airport (MOE)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Charles de Gaulle International Airport (CDG) in Paris, France to Momeik Airport (MOE) in Momeik Airport, Myanmar is 8,379 kilometers (5,206 miles / 4,524 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 11h, flying east northeast at a heading of 72°.

This is a long-haul route typically operated by wide-body aircraft such as the Boeing 777 or Airbus A350. Full meal service, in-flight entertainment, and comfort amenities are standard.

This is an international route connecting France with Myanmar. It is an intercontinental flight between Europe and Asia.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 12:39 in Paris, it's 18:09 in Momeik Airport. The 5.5-hour time difference may cause some jet lag. Most travelers adjust within a day or two.

The return flight from Momeik Airport (MOE) to Paris (CDG) follows a heading of 317° (northwest).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
